Church of St Andrew
Church of St Andrew is a church in Cringleford, South Norfolk District, England which is located on Church Lane. Church of St Andrew is situated nearby to The Old House, as well as near Church Farm (House).Photo: Katy Walters, CC BY-SA 2.0.
- Type: Church
- Denomination: Anglican
- Description: church in Eaton, Norwich, Norfolk, England, UK
- Also known as: “Saint Andrew”, “Saint Andrews Church”, and “St Andrew with Christ Church, Eaton”
- Address: 39 Church Lane, Norwich, NR4 6NW

Cringleford
Village
Photo: John Salmon,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Cringleford is a civil parish and village in the English county of Norfolk. Cringleford is located 5.9 miles north-east of Wymondham and 2.5 miles south-west of Norwich city centre. The village sits on the River Yare and forms part of the outskirts of Norwich.
Eaton
Suburb
Photo: John Salmon,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Eaton is a suburb of the city of Norwich, in the Norwich district, in the county town of Norfolk, England. Anciently the superiority of manor of Eaton, and its lands, was held by the FitzAlan family who in the reign of King Henry 1st granted it to the Priory and convent of Norwich.
